Latest Patents
Eric Villard's latest patents include an "Online measuring assembly of the rheological properties of a drilling fluid and associated measuring method." This assembly features a measuring device that includes a container and an insert arranged within it. The device is designed to measure the drilling fluid's properties by recording the force applied by the fluid on the insert during the container's rotation. Additionally, he has developed a "Method and apparatus for determining relative content of two rock species in a wellbore rock sample." This method involves adding a reactant to a rock sample and measuring the amounts of compounds produced over time to calculate the relative content of different rock species.
